Someone in a car shot at a group of Plano middle school students with a BB gun Thursday morning, injuring two students as they walked with a school employee near campus, district officials say.[[398909641,C]]
According to the Plano Independent School District, the students were walking through the Tom Muehlenbeck Center parking lot toward Renner Middle School when they were struck by the BBs.
The group of students had been taking part in a mentoring program at nearby Brinker Elementary and were returning to their campus when someone in a small, silver sedan fired an unknown number of shots from a BB gun in their direction.
Two of the students were hit; both students suffered only minor injuries and were treated and released by the Plano Fire Department.
School administrators said they are working with witnesses, safety and security personnel and the Plano Police Department to investigate the shooting.
No other information about the incident or investigation has been released.
District officials said there will be additional police patrols for the remainder of the day and during dismissal.
